Subject: [PATCH net 1/2] vsock: add half-closed socket details in the implementation notes
Date: Fri, 11 Oct 2019 15:07:57 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20191011130758.22134-2-sgarzare__44459.8469812021$1570799985$gmane$org@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20191011130758.22134-1-sgarzare@redhat.com>

vmci_transport never allowed half-closed socket on the host side.
Since we want to have the same behaviour across all transports, we
add a section in the "Implementation notes".

diff --git a/net/vmw_vsock/af_vsock.c b/net/vmw_vsock/af_vsock.c
index 2ab43b2bba31..27df57c2024b 100644
--- a/net/vmw_vsock/af_vsock.c
+++ b/net/vmw_vsock/af_vsock.c
@@ -83,6 +83,10 @@
  *   TCP_ESTABLISHED - connected
  *   TCP_CLOSING - disconnecting
  *   TCP_LISTEN - listening
+ *
+ * - Half-closed socket is supported only on the guest side. recv() on the host
+ * side should return EOF when the guest closes a connection, also if some
+ * data is still in the receive queue.
  */
